Fred Scherrer has been making wine for his family's winery since 1991. He grew up around wine, assisting his father and working the family’s Zinfandel vineyard in Alexander Valley. He later earned a degree in viticulture and enology from University California Davis and worked at Fieldstone, Greenwood Ridge and finally Dehlinger wineries. He assisted Tom Dehlinger at Dehlinger Winery, then took over the winemaking duties and stayed 10 years. It was here that he developed his winemaking principles – be patient, let the fruit speak, listen, touch lightly, watch closely, listen. This formula has worked well for him. Fred Scherrer is a modest, cerebral and a very grounded and practical vintner who crafts wines that reflect a similar personality of restraint, complexity and user friendliness.
